miércoles, 30 de diciembre de 2015

        FUNCIÓN CONSULTAV  Y  CONSULTAH

1.   Contenido:

Función ConsultaV

·       Definición:

La función BUSCARV en Excel hace una búsqueda de forma vertical en una tabla o matriz, es decir, busca en la primera columna  y regresa el resultado de la columna que le indiques.

·           Sintaxis

       BUSCARV (valor_buscado, matriz_buscar_en, indicador_columnas, [ordenado])
·         valor_buscado: Es un argumento obligatorio y representa el valor que quieres buscar en la primera columna de la tabla o matriz. Este argumento puede ser un valor o una referencia.
·         Si valor_buscado es inferior al menor de los valores de la primera columna de matriz_buscar_en, BUSCARV devuelve al valor de error #N/A.
·         matriz_buscar_en: Es un argumento obligatorio y es el rango en donde están los datos donde se va a llevar a cabo la búsqueda.
·         Puedes usar una referencia a un rango o un nombre de rango.
·         Los valores de la primera columna de matriz_buscar_en son los valores que busca valor_buscado. Estos valores pueden ser texto, números o valores lógicos.
·         Las mayúsculas y minúsculas del texto son equivalentes.
·         indicador_columnas: Es un argumento obligatorio  e indica el número de columna de matriz_buscar_en desde la cual debe devolverse el valor coincidente.
·         Si el argumento indicador_columnas es igual a 1, la función devuelve el valor de la primera columna del argumento matriz_buscar_en.
·         Si el argumento indicador_columnas es igual a 2, devuelve el valor de la segunda columna de matriz_buscar_en y así sucesivamente.
·         Si es inferior a 1, BUSCARV devuelve al valor de error #VALUE!
·         Si es superior al número de columnas de matriz_buscar_en, BUSCARV devuelve el valor de error #REF!
·         ordenado: Es un argumento opcional y representa un valor lógico que especifica si BUSCARV va a buscar una coincidencia exacta o aproximada:
Si es FALSO, BUSCARV sólo buscará una coincidencia exacta. En este caso, no es necesario ordenar los valores de la primera columna de matriz_buscar_en. Si hay dos o más valores en la primera columna de matriz_buscar_en, se utilizará el 
·         primer valor encontrado. Si no se encuentra una coincidencia exacta, se devolverá el valor de error #N/A.
·         Si lo omites o es VERDADERO, se devolverá una coincidencia exacta o aproximada. Si no localiza ninguna coincidencia exacta, devolverá el siguiente valor más alto inferior a valor_buscado.
 Anotaciones

·         Al buscar valores de texto en la primera columna de matriz_buscar_en, asegúrese de que los datos de ésta no tienen espacios al principio ni al final, de que no hay un uso incoherente de las comillas rectas ( ‘o” ) ni tipográficas ( ‘o“), y de que no haya caracteres no imprimibles. En estos casos, BUSCARV puede devolver un valor inesperado o incorrecto. Para obtener más información, vea LIMPIAR y ESPACIOS.
·         Al buscar valores de fechas o números, asegúrese de que los datos de la primera columna de matriz_buscar_en no se almacenen como valores de texto, ya que, en ese caso, BUSCARV puede devolver un valor incorrecto o inesperado. Para obtener más información, vea Convertir números almacenados como texto en números.
·         Si ordenado es FALSO y valor_buscado es un valor de texto, se pueden utilizar los caracteres comodín de signo de interrogación (?) y asterisco (*) en el argumento valor_buscado. El signo de interrogación corresponde a un solo carácter cualquiera y el asterisco equivale a cualquier secuencia de caracteres. Si lo que desea buscar es un signo de interrogación o un asterisco, escriba una tilde (~) antes del carácter.



Función ConsultaH
·         Definición:

La función BUSCARH en Excel encuentra un valor en una tabla o matriz, tomando comopunto de búsqueda la primera fila previamente ordenada, y en base a esa columna en donde encontró el valor puedes indicarle la fila que necesitas te dé como resultado. Puedo decir que realiza una búsqueda de forma horizontal a lo largo de la tabla o matriz.
Es recomendable que utilices BUSCARH en Excel cuando los valores de comparación se encuentren en una fila en la parte superior de una tabla de datos y necesitas encontrar información que se encuentre dentro de un número especificado de filas. También cuando los valores de comparación se encuentren en una columna a la izquierda o de los datos que quieres encontrar.

Sintaxis

       BUSCARH (valor_buscado, matriz_buscar_en, indicador_filas, [ordenado])
·         valor_buscado: Es un argumento obligatorio y simboliza el valor que quieres buscar en la primera fila de la tabla. El argumento valor_buscado puede ser un valor, una referencia o una cadena de texto.
·         matriz_buscar_en: Es un argumento obligatorio y  representa una tabla de información en la que se buscan los datos. Puedes utilizar una referencia a un rango o el nombre de un rango.
·         Los valores de la primera fila del argumento matriz_buscar_en pueden ser texto, números o valores lógicos.
·         Si ordenado es VERDADERO, los valores de la primera fila de matriz_buscar_en deben colocarse en orden ascendente: …-2, -1, 0, 1, 2,…, A-Z, FALSO, VERDADERO; de lo contrario, BUSCARH puede devolver un valor incorrecto. Si ordenado es FALSO, no es necesario ordenar matriz_buscar_en.
·         El texto en mayúsculas y en minúsculas es equivalente.
·         indicador_filas: Es un argumento obligatorio y es el número de fila en matriz_buscar_en desde el cual debe devolverse el valor coincidente.
·         Si indicador_filas es 1, devuelve el valor de la primera fila en matriz_buscar_en.
·         Si indicador_filas es 2, devuelve el valor de la segunda fila en matriz_buscar_en y así sucesivamente.
·         Si indicador_filas es menor que 1, BUSCARH devuelve el valor de error #¡VALOR!.
·         Si indicador_filas es mayor que el número de filas en matriz_buscar_en, BUSCARH devuelve el valor de error #¡REF!
·         ordenado: Es un argumento opcional y representa un valor lógico que especifica si BUSCARH debe localizar una coincidencia exacta o aproximada.
·         Si es VERDADERO o se omite, devolverá una coincidencia aproximada, es decir, si no encuentra ninguna coincidencia exacta, devolverá el siguiente valor mayor inferior a valor_buscado.
·         Si es FALSO, BUSCARH encontrará una coincidencia exacta.
·         Si no encuentra ninguna, devolverá el valor de error #N/A.

Anotaciones

·         Si BUSCARH no logra encontrar valor_buscado, utiliza el mayor valor que sea menor que valor_buscado.
·         Si valor_buscado es menor que el menor valor de la primera fila de matriz_buscar_en, BUSCARH devuelve el valor de error #N/A.
·         Se pueden disponer los datos en orden ascendente de izquierda a derecha seleccionando los valores y eligiendo el comando Ordenar del menú Datos. A continuación haz clic en Opciones y después en Ordenar de izquierda a derecha y Aceptar. En “Ordenar por” haz clic en la fila deseada y después en Ascendente.

·         Ejemplos practicos:

Función ConsultaV

Ejemplos
Para explicar mejor en este tutorial cómo se comporta esta función, vamos a basarnos en las siguientes tablas:
En el rango A1:D10 está una tabla con todos los productos que manejas en tu negocio, su número identificador, el nombre del producto, el precio y el proveedor que lo surte.
En el rango A12:D15 están 3 ejemplos de búsqueda con la función BUSCARV. Tenemos el valor buscado, la fórmula para realizar la búsqueda y el resultado de la búsqueda.En seguida te voy a explicar cada uno:

Ejemplo 1

La búsqueda la hacemos en base a la primera columna, es por eso que vamos a usar el “ID DEL PRODUCTO” como punto de partida para el argumento de la función valor_buscado.
El valor que vamos a buscar el valor de la celda A13 que es “KR3007672” y queremos que nos dé el nombre del producto relacionado con ese ID, esto lo hacemos con la siguiente fórmula:
=BUSCARV(A13,A2:D10,2,FALSO)   --->   Resultado Buril
En el primer argumento de la función le estamos indicando el valor a buscar por medio de la referencia A13. En el segundo argumento le estamos diciendo en dónde lo tiene que buscar, que es el rango A2:D10. Con el tercer argumento le indicamos a la función que nos regrese el valor de la segunda columna de nuestra tabla.
Para finalizar le indicamos que haga una búsqueda exacta con el argumento FALSO. El resultado que nos da la función BUSCARV es “Buril”.

Ejemplo 2

Aquí vamos a buscar qué proveedor suministra el producto con ID “LX30071713” por medio de la siguiente fórmula:
=BUSCARV (A14, A2:D10, 4)   ---> Resultado Proveedor 1
El primer argumento es la referencia en donde se encuentra nuestro valor de búsqueda “LX30071713”. Después le indicamos que va a buscar en el rango A2:D10, y que nos va a regresar el valor de la columna 4 donde se encuentra el nombre del proveedor que surte ese producto.
No incluimos el argumento “ordenado”, pero como el valor buscado si existe en la búsqueda, nos da la coincidencia exacta. El proveedor que surte el producto “LX30071713” es el “Proveedor 1”.

Ejemplo 3

Aquí vamos a buscar un valor que no se encuentra en el “ID DEL PRODUCTO”. El valor es “KR3007877” y le vamos a pedir que nos regrese el precio del producto:
=BUSCARV (A15,A2:D10,3,FALSO)   --->   Resultado #N/A
En el primer argumento le indicamos que el valor de búsqueda está en la celda A15, después el rango de la búsqueda que es A2:D10. En el tercer argumento le indicamos que regrese el valor de la columna 3 que es donde se encuentra el precio del producto. Para terminar, le indicamos que la coincidencia sea exacta con el argumento FALSO.  El resultado es #N/A ya que dentro de nuestra tabla no existe ese ID.

Función ConsultaH

Ejemplos

En este tutorial vamos a basarnos en la siguiente tabla para comprender mejor cómo te puede ayudar la función BUSCARH en Excel:
En el rango A1:E4 tenemos una tabla con el reporte de los datos más importantes de tus sucursales, como la localidad, el total de empleados por cada una y su año de apertura. Como puedes observar los nombres de las sucursales están ordenados de forma ascendente.
En el rango A6:E10 tenemos los 3 ejemplos que voy a usar en este tutorial para explicarte el comportamiento de la función BUSCARH en Excel.

Ejemplo 1

Necesitas saber el año de apertura de la Sucursal 3. Para encontrar ese valor nos vamos a basar en la siguiente fórmula:
=BUSCARH (D1, B1:E4, 4, FALSO)   --->   Resultado 2004
El primero argumento se refiere al argumento valor_buscado, así que nuestro punto de partida para la búsqueda es la referencia D1 que contiene el texto “SUCURSAL 3”, dentro del rango B1:E4 que abarca todos los datos de las sucursales.
En base a la columna en donde ubique el texto “SUCURSAL 3” buscando la coincidencia exacta con el argumento FALSO. Le vamos a decir que se vaya a la fila 4 que es el año de apertura. El resultado es  2004.

Ejemplo 2

En este caso quieres saber en qué localidad está la Sucursal 1. Vamos a usar la siguiente fórmula:
=BUSCARH (B1, B1:E4, 2)   --->   Resultado MÉXICO
Como criterio de búsqueda vamos a decirle a la función que busque el texto “SUCURSAL 1”, en el  rango B1:E4, y que se vaya a la fila 2 de la columna resultante. Aquí no estamos usando el argumento “ordenado”, así que por default Excel utiliza VERDADERO que es coincidencia aproximada, pero como puedes notar en este ejemplo no afecta.

Ejemplo 3

Aquí quieres saber el año de apertura de la Sucursal 5, para eso usamos la siguiente fórmula:
=BUSCARH ("Sucursal 5", B1:E4, 4, FALSO)   --->   Resultado #N/A
En este ejemplo estoy cambiando la forma de ingresar el criterio de búsqueda, lo hago poniendo directamente el texto entre comillas. Busco en el rango B1:E4, y le digo que me regrese el valor de la fila 4. Como último argumento le digo que la búsqueda sea exacta por medio de FALSO.
El resultado regresa un error, ya que no encuentra el valor de búsqueda exacto. Si en lugar de FALSO pusiéramos VERDADERO, daría un valor aproximado al buscado.

2. Resumen:

La función Consultarv es una función muy útil ya que nos ayuda a buscar datos. Esto nos facilita la búsqueda en grandes cantidad de datos esto nos proporciona un entorno muy parecidos a sistemas elaborados en Programas de lenguajes de programación y  el motor de búsqueda es similar.  
Es recomendable que utilices BUSCARH en Excel cuando los valores de comparación se encuentren en una fila en la parte superior de una tabla de datos y necesitas encontrar información que se encuentre dentro de un número especificado de filas. También cuando los valores de comparación se encuentren en una columna a la izquierda o de los datos que quieres encontrar.

3. Recomendaciones:

·         Al utilizar esta función debemos tener en cuenta, remarcar y dar un nombre la tabla  ya que a través del nombre de la tabla podemos iniciar nuestra búsqueda.
·         Debemos tener en cuenta que cada campo  de la tabla se le agregara un numero imaginariamente para especificar la columna.

4. Conclusiones:

·         Es una función que nos ayuda mucho en búsqueda de datos en tablas lo esencial es especificar bien los datos en la sintaxis de la función a utilizar
5. Apreciación de equipo:

·         En este trabajo es esencial que podamos seguir analizando las funciones que se nos dan y averiguar para poder aprendiendo más de lo debido.

6. Glosario de términos:

·         Autocompletar: Rellenar automáticamente una serie de datos que forman una secuencia, por ejemplo los días de la semana, meses o números.

·         Argumento: Dentro de una función cada una de las partes que la forman.

·         Barra de fórmulas: En la parte superior de una ventana de Excel, es un espacio rectangular alargado en donde van a aparecer los valores y las formulas introducidas en la celda en la que esté situado el cursor.

·         Cuadro de nombres: Espacio donde aparece la referencia de la celda o si le damos un nombre a la celda aparecerá este.

·         Libro de Excel: Archivo de Excel que contiene una o varias hojas de cálculo.

·         Entrada de datos: Escribir información numérica, formulas o texto en una celda que se mostrara y usará en la hoja.


7. Glosario de términos:

·                     http://excel-facilito.com/buscarv-en-excel/
·                     http://excel-facilito.com/buscarh-en-excel/
·                     https://exceltotal.com/funcion-consultav-explicada/
·                     https://exceltotal.com/funciones/busqueda-y-referencia/funcion-consultav/
·                     https://www.youtube.com/watch?v=oWEHs_yGQP0
·                     https://www.youtube.com/watch?v=GhZw_j5WhLY


No hay comentarios:

Publicar un comentario